Biography of Eren Yeager

Eren Yeager is the main protagonist of "Attack on Titan," a popular anime and manga series created by Hajime Isayama. Born in Shiganshina District, Eren grew up in a world surrounded by gigantic humanoid creatures known as Titans, which threaten humanity's survival.

His backstory is crucial to understanding his motivations as a character. Following the tragic death of his mother during a Titan attack, Eren vowed to eradicate all Titans, leading him to join the Scout Regiment. Over time, Eren discovers his unique ability to transform into a Titan, which significantly impacts his character arc.

Character Development

Eren Yeager's character development is one of the most compelling aspects of "Attack on Titan." Initially portrayed as a hot-headed and impulsive youth, Eren's experiences throughout the series force him to confront harsh realities and moral ambiguities.

His transformation from a naive boy seeking revenge to a conflicted leader grappling with the weight of his choices is evident in how he interacts with other characters and how he perceives the world around him. This evolution is mirrored in his physical appearance, particularly his long hair, which symbolizes his growth and the burdens he carries.

The Symbolism of Eren's Long Hair

Eren Yeager's long hair serves as a powerful symbol within the narrative of "Attack on Titan." Hair, in many cultures, represents identity, strength, and transformation. For Eren, his long hair reflects his transition from innocence to a more complex understanding of the world.

  • Connection to Freedom: Eren's long hair can be seen as a representation of his longing for freedom. As he becomes more entwined in the struggles of his people, his hair grows longer, paralleling his journey towards understanding the concept of freedom.
  • Burden of Leadership: The weight of leadership is also symbolized by Eren's hair. As he takes on more responsibilities, his hair becomes a visual cue for the inner turmoil he faces.
  • Rebellion Against Norms: In a society that often emphasizes conformity, Eren’s long hair represents his rebellion against societal norms, embodying his desire to forge his own path.
